#1dec4c Color Information
In a RGB color space, hex #1dec4c is composed of 11.4% red, 92.5% green and 29.8% blue. Whereas in a CMYK color space, it is composed of 87.7% cyan, 0% magenta, 67.8% yellow and 7.5% black. It has a hue angle of 133.6 degrees, a saturation of 84.5% and a lightness of 52%. #1dec4c color hex could be obtained by blending #3aff98 with #00d900. Closest websafe color is: #33ff33.

#1dec4c Color Conversion
The hexadecimal color #1dec4c has RGB values of R:29, G:236, B:76 and CMYK values of C:0.88, M:0, Y:0.68, K:0.07. Its decimal value is 1961036.
